ICND2076 LED Driver IC

The ICND2076 is an LED display driver chip from Chipone recognized by NovaStar's control system. This page covers its specifications, datasheet, and which NovaStar receiving cards and firmware support it.

NovaStar support

LED Driver ICICND2076
ManufacturerChipone
Driver typePWM / constant-current

ICND2076 technical specifications

Output channels48
PWM typeS-PWM
Max scan1-64
Output current (mA)0.5-30
Max data clock (MHz)25
Supply voltage (V)3.3-5.0
PackageQFN56

Key features

  • 48-channel (16 RGB pixels)
  • 96 KB SRAM
  • built-in current-setting resistance
  • double-edge trigger
  • no external GCLK needed (EMI reduction)
  • 8-bit current gain 22%-200%
  • pre-charge ghosting reduction
  • LED open detection
  • low-gray-scale enhancement

Typical use: fine-pitch RGB indoor (1:64 multiplexing).

Specifications from the manufacturer datasheet (V0.8). Verify against the current datasheet for design-in.

Frequently asked questions

What is the ICND2076 LED driver IC?

The ICND2076 is an LED display driver chip made by Chipone. It is a PWM (constant-current, pulse-width-modulated) driver used on the LED module to control each pixel's grayscale.

Does NovaStar support the ICND2076?

Yes β€” the ICND2076 is in NovaStar's recognized driver-IC library, and NovaLCT can auto-configure it with Smart Settings. Exact support depends on your receiving card model and firmware; upload your config to our RCFGX viewer to confirm.

How do I find out which driver IC my LED panel uses?

Open your receiving card configuration file (.rcfgx) β€” it records the driver IC type and firmware version. Our free online RCFGX viewer reads this for you without installing NovaLCT.
